Scrap Yards: The Unsung Heroes of Recycling

Вторник, 19 Марта 2024 г. 17:19 + в цитатник

As repositories of discarded metal, plastic, paper, and more, scrap yards serve as the frontline soldiers in the battle against waste, offering a myriad of environmental, economic, and social benefits.

 

The Heart of Recycling

 

At their core, scrap yards are the heartbeat of recycling. They are where the journey of discarded materials takes a crucial turn toward a sustainable future. From old appliances to automotive parts, from industrial Scrap yards machinery to construction materials, scrap yards welcome all manners of cast-offs. Here, the notion of waste as a resource finds tangible expression as materials are sorted, processed, and prepared for reincarnation into new products.

 

Economic Engines

 

Beyond their environmental significance, scrap yards are formidable economic engines. They facilitate a bustling trade in secondary raw materials, providing a steady stream of feedstock for manufacturing industries worldwide. The scrap metal industry alone contributes billions to national economies annually, generating employment and fostering entrepreneurship in the process. Small-scale scrap dealers and larger recycling conglomerates alike thrive within this vibrant marketplace, demonstrating the economic viability of recycling as a business model.

 

Environmental Stewards

 

In an era of heightened environmental consciousness, the role of scrap yards as environmental stewards cannot be overstated. By diverting vast quantities of waste from landfills and incinerators, these facilities help mitigate the adverse impacts of resource depletion and pollution. The energy savings derived from recycling metals, for instance, are substantial, with recycled aluminum requiring a fraction of the energy needed for primary production. Moreover, by reducing the demand for virgin materials, scrap yards indirectly contribute to habitat preservation and biodiversity conservation.
